What affects the price

When you call, we look at several things to help pin down your rates. Insurance carriers weigh your current age, your location, and your overall health history. Your choice of deductible is another big factor; picking a higher one often lowers your monthly payment, while a lower deductible keeps your out-of-pocket costs down if you need care. Your specific coverage needs—like how often you visit a doctor or if you need prescription drug help—also shift the final amount. How do health insurance prices typically vary in Louisville/Jefferson County?

Health insurance prices in Louisville/Jefferson County can fluctuate based on several key factors. The specific plan benefits, your age, your zip code within the county, and whether you use tobacco are primary drivers of cost. Higher deductible plans usually have lower monthly premiums, while plans with lower deductibles and broader networks tend to be more expensive. What is supplemental health insurance and is it relevant in Louisville/Jefferson County?

Supplemental health insurance in Louisville/Jefferson County provides additional coverage for specific health events or services not fully covered by your primary health insurance, such as critical illness or accident insurance. It can help offset out-of-pocket costs. Licensed professionals can explain how supplemental plans can work alongside your main health insurance.
